How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lakewood Pointe?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lakewood Pointe Studio Apartments | $1,283 | $1,099 | $1,469 |
| Lakewood Pointe 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,464 | $1,024 | $2,338 |
| Lakewood Pointe 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,006 | $1,417 | $2,851 |
Lakewood Pointe 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,405 | $2,080 | $2,875 |
| Lakewood Pointe 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,608 | $2,188 | $3,085 |
